The Data Overview gives you a snapshot of the data collected for the selected game. From this page, you can explore further into the dashboard.
By clicking each of the 'Dynamic Report', 'Topic Finder', or 'Interaction Explorer' buttons, you will be taken to the related dashboard pages. The large sentiment diamonds show you the recorded sentiment per channel over a period, in this case, from the time data started being recorded in Player XP. By clicking on each of the channels you can view the data related to that channel. You can use the provided tickboxes to choose whether all-time data is shown, or data from the last 30 days.
The sources which the game's interactions were collected from are shown in the centre of the Data Overview. At the bottom of the page, you can also see two snap graphs showing sentiment and interactions over time.
Dynamic Report
As you access the Dynamic Report page which is the landing page where you can view more details about the gathered data. The following needs to be set up according to your preferences.
- Set a day when you would like the data to start being retrieved
- Set a day to end the period for the data you are retrieving.
- You can simply ask Player XP to retrieve the data over a pre-determined period of time, this could be the last 3, 6, or 12 months, the last 8 or 4 weeks, or the last 7 days. You can also select “All Time” which simply means, Player XP will retrieve data starting from the time we started collecting data for the game.
From the Dynamic Report landing page which displays the whole Data Overview, we can access many other pages and features within Player XP.
- The Data Overview gives you an overview of all the data retrieved within your selected game.
- You can directly access the 3 channels of data we use within Player XP: User Reviews, Online Communities, and Social.
- You can access data from any of the 20 Player XP Categories.
- You can view the interactions from users within various channels and sources.
- The Topic Finder is an advanced feature that enables you to go a little deeper into your data analysis of the game.
- The Game Comparison enables you to compare your chosen game at different levels, Sentiments and shared communities.
- The Sentiment Scale gives you the scale of our sentiment and its colour representation.
